Ticket QUOTA-8841 — Per-tenant rate quotas misreported to plugins

Project: Lattixa Gateway
Severity: Medium

External plugin authors: the quota headers returned by the Lattixa Gateway currently show the global pool, not your tenant's allocation. Do not throttle against these values until the fix lands. Retry-after remains accurate. Fix is merged to release branch; no API changes needed on your side. Verified against the Corvane test tenant. Reference build stamped with the token below.

pipeline stamp: htk31_3c6b63a1fd55b8745625d3b6ce9c5fc

## Artifact Signing — SDK Parity Notes (Weekly Sync)

Kestrel SDK for Android reached parity with the Swift client this sprint: offline queueing, batched telemetry, and retry semantics now match. Both SDKs ship as signed artifacts from the same pipeline. Remaining gap: background sync throttling, targeted next sprint. Verify both release bundles before tagging. Both artifacts validate against the shared signing key below.

signing key of kawig-fafog = bky19_6Fypv1qws7J8qJtaYjX

### Changed: FORMULA_SANDBOX_MODE (was EVAL_SAFE_MODE)

As of Quillbox 4.2, the setting controlling sandboxed evaluation of user-supplied formulas is renamed to FORMULA_SANDBOX_MODE. The old name is ignored silently, so double-check staging configs before Thursday's cut. The sandbox now also requires a signing secret so the evaluator can verify compiled formula bundles. Update your local env files to the new name, then add the signing secret on the next line.

env line for hafop-bawef: LEDGER_TOKEN29=b4cab0997aa887491937b10e4e8d3

Leadership Review Briefing — Norwick Pilot Churn

For: Heads of department

Churn in the Norwick pilot stands at 11% after two months, above the 7% tolerance. Departures cluster among small accounts that never completed setup. Engagement scores for fully onboarded customers remain strong.

A revised onboarding sequence rolls out next week, with weekly churn reporting to this group. The confidential note below sets out the related business plan.

management briefing: Only 33 of the 504 pilot accounts renewed Holox, so a churn review is set for August 1. Fenysix Logistics is in early talks to buy Zoroxix Group for about $459.9 million.